Differences between Brisket raw and Taro

  • Brisket raw has more Vitamin B12, Zinc, Selenium, Vitamin B3, Iron, and Phosphorus, while Taro has more Fiber, Manganese, and Vitamin E .
  • Brisket raw's daily need coverage for Vitamin B12 is 101% higher.

The food types used in this comparison are Beef, brisket, whole, separable lean only, all grades, raw and Taro, raw.

All nutrients comparison - raw data values

Nutrient Brisket raw Taro Opinion
Net carbs 0g 22.36g Taro
Protein 20.72g 1.5g Brisket raw
Fats 7.37g 0.2g Brisket raw
Carbs 0g 26.46g Taro
Calories 155kcal 112kcal Brisket raw
Sugar 0g 0.4g Brisket raw
Fiber 0g 4.1g Taro
Calcium 5mg 43mg Taro
Iron 1.92mg 0.55mg Brisket raw
Magnesium 23mg 33mg Taro
Phosphorus 201mg 84mg Brisket raw
Potassium 330mg 591mg Taro
Sodium 79mg 11mg Taro
Zinc 4.31mg 0.23mg Brisket raw
Copper 0.08mg 0.172mg Taro
Manganese 0.014mg 0.383mg Taro
Selenium 16.4µg 0.7µg Brisket raw
Vitamin A 0IU 76IU Taro
Vitamin A RAE 0µg 4µg Taro
Vitamin E 0.32mg 2.38mg Taro
Vitamin C 0mg 4.5mg Taro
Vitamin B1 0.1mg 0.095mg Brisket raw
Vitamin B2 0.17mg 0.025mg Brisket raw
Vitamin B3 3.94mg 0.6mg Brisket raw
Vitamin B5 0.35mg 0.303mg Brisket raw
Vitamin B6 0.42mg 0.283mg Brisket raw
Folate 7µg 22µg Taro
Vitamin B12 2.43µg 0µg Brisket raw
Vitamin K 1.3µg 1µg Brisket raw
Tryptophan 0.232mg 0.023mg Brisket raw
Threonine 0.905mg 0.069mg Brisket raw
Isoleucine 0.931mg 0.054mg Brisket raw
Leucine 1.637mg 0.111mg Brisket raw
Lysine 1.724mg 0.067mg Brisket raw
Methionine 0.53mg 0.02mg Brisket raw
Phenylalanine 0.809mg 0.082mg Brisket raw
Valine 1.008mg 0.082mg Brisket raw
Histidine 0.709mg 0.034mg Brisket raw
Cholesterol 62mg 0mg Taro
Saturated Fat 2.59g 0.041g Taro
Monounsaturated Fat 3.46g 0.016g Brisket raw
Polyunsaturated fat 0.23g 0.083g Brisket raw
